| * | | [PATCH] airo.c: add support for IW_ENCODE_TEMP (i.e. xsupplicant)Dan Streetman2005-12-011-7/+8
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Hello Jeff, this patch changes causes the airo driver to not reset the card when a temporary WEP key is set, when the IW_ENCODE_TEMP flag is used. This is needed for xsupplicant as 802.1x, LEAP, etc. change WEP keys frequently after authentication and resetting the card causes infinite reauthentication. * | | [PATCH] drivers/net/wireless/hermes.c unsigned int comparisionGabriel A. Devenyi2005-11-181-3/+3
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| hermas_bap_pread, hermes_bap_pwrite, and hermes_bap_pwrite_pad all have a parameter "len" that is declared unsigned, but checked for a value less than zero. Auditing the callers, it is possible for len to be passed a negative value, so len should be an int. Thanks to LinuxICC (http://linuxicc.sf.net) Signed-off-by: Gabriel A. * | [PATCH] ipw2200: fix error log offset calculationZhu Yi2005-11-171-2/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This fixes a slab corruption issue in the ipw2200 driver: it essentially multiplied the error log number _twice_ by the size of the error element entry (once explicitly in the code, and once implicitly as part of the regular pointer arithmetic). | | * | Fixes WEP firmware error condition.Hong Liu2005-11-071-18/+13
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The problem is caused by the patch in bug455 -- Channel change flood generates fatal error. The patch set the DISASSOCIATING status bit after sending the command. The process was scheduled out when waiting for the command to be sent to the card. The disassociated notification clears the DISASSOCIATING bit in the tasklet before the process set the bit. Move the bit setting code before sending the command now.
